Package vertx.mongodb.effect
Class FindMessage
- java.lang.Object
-
- vertx.mongodb.effect.FindMessage
-
public class FindMessage extends Object
-
-
Field Summary
Fields Modifier and Type Field Description static String
BATCH_SIZE
int
batchSize
String
comment
static String
COMMENT
jsonvalues.JsObj
filter
static String
FILTER
jsonvalues.JsObj
hint
static String
HINT
static String
HINT_STRING
String
hintString
int
limit
static String
LIMIT
jsonvalues.JsObj
max
static String
MAX
static String
MAX_AWAIT_TIME
static String
MAX_TIME
long
maxAwaitTime
long
maxTime
jsonvalues.JsObj
min
static String
MIN
static String
NO_CURSOR_TIMEOUT
boolean
noCursorTimeout
boolean
partial
static String
PARTIAL
jsonvalues.JsObj
projection
static String
PROJECTION
static String
RETURN_KEY
boolean
returnKey
static String
SHOW_RECORD_ID
boolean
showRecordId
int
skip
static String
SKIP
jsonvalues.JsObj
sort
static String
SORT
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description boolean
equals(Object o)
int
hashCode()
static FindMessage
ofFilter(jsonvalues.JsObj filter)
static FindMessage
ofFilter(jsonvalues.JsObj filter, jsonvalues.JsObj projection)
static FindMessage
ofFilter(jsonvalues.JsObj filter, jsonvalues.JsObj projection, jsonvalues.JsObj sort)
jsonvalues.JsObj
toJsObj()
-
-
-
Field Detail
-
NO_CURSOR_TIMEOUT
public static final String NO_CURSOR_TIMEOUT
- See Also:
- Constant Field Values
-
HINT_STRING
public static final String HINT_STRING
- See Also:
- Constant Field Values
-
HINT
public static final String HINT
- See Also:
- Constant Field Values
-
MAX
public static final String MAX
- See Also:
- Constant Field Values
-
MIN
public static final String MIN
- See Also:
- Constant Field Values
-
MAX_TIME
public static final String MAX_TIME
- See Also:
- Constant Field Values
-
SKIP
public static final String SKIP
- See Also:
- Constant Field Values
-
LIMIT
public static final String LIMIT
- See Also:
- Constant Field Values
-
COMMENT
public static final String COMMENT
- See Also:
- Constant Field Values
-
FILTER
public static final String FILTER
- See Also:
- Constant Field Values
-
BATCH_SIZE
public static final String BATCH_SIZE
- See Also:
- Constant Field Values
-
SORT
public static final String SORT
- See Also:
- Constant Field Values
-
PROJECTION
public static final String PROJECTION
- See Also:
- Constant Field Values
-
MAX_AWAIT_TIME
public static final String MAX_AWAIT_TIME
- See Also:
- Constant Field Values
-
SHOW_RECORD_ID
public static final String SHOW_RECORD_ID
- See Also:
- Constant Field Values
-
PARTIAL
public static final String PARTIAL
- See Also:
- Constant Field Values
-
RETURN_KEY
public static final String RETURN_KEY
- See Also:
- Constant Field Values
-
filter
public final jsonvalues.JsObj filter
-
sort
public final jsonvalues.JsObj sort
-
projection
public final jsonvalues.JsObj projection
-
hint
public final jsonvalues.JsObj hint
-
max
public final jsonvalues.JsObj max
-
min
public final jsonvalues.JsObj min
-
hintString
public final String hintString
-
skip
public final int skip
-
limit
public final int limit
-
showRecordId
public final boolean showRecordId
-
returnKey
public final boolean returnKey
-
comment
public final String comment
-
noCursorTimeout
public final boolean noCursorTimeout
-
partial
public final boolean partial
-
batchSize
public final int batchSize
-
maxAwaitTime
public final long maxAwaitTime
-
maxTime
public final long maxTime
-
-
Method Detail
-
ofFilter
public static FindMessage ofFilter(jsonvalues.JsObj filter)
-
ofFilter
public static FindMessage ofFilter(jsonvalues.JsObj filter, jsonvalues.JsObj projection)
-
ofFilter
public static FindMessage ofFilter(jsonvalues.JsObj filter, jsonvalues.JsObj projection, jsonvalues.JsObj sort)
-
toJsObj
public jsonvalues.JsObj toJsObj()
-
-